From e70ba86828361f0b1d3306b5a8c97cfc41a85d2b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E6=9E=97=E5=8D=9A=E4=BB=81=28Buo-ren=20Lin=29?= Date: Fri, 4 May 2018 20:13:53 +0800 Subject: [PATCH] primitive: strict_mode: Eliminate multiple calls to `set` M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Signed-off-by: ๆž—ๅšไป(Buo-ren Lin) --- .../Shell Script(GNU Bash)(primitive).template.bash |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/Source Code/Shell Script(GNU Bash)(primitive).template.bash b/Source Code/Shell Script(GNU Bash)(primitive).template.bash index b82abbf..0bb21b7 100755 --- a/Source Code/Shell Script(GNU Bash)(primitive).template.bash +++ b/Source Code/Shell Script(GNU Bash)(primitive).template.bash @@ -4,10 +4,11 @@ ## Makes debuggers' life easier - Unofficial Bash Strict Mode ## BASHDOC: Shell Builtin Commands - Modifying Shell Behavior - The Set Builtin -set -o errexit -set -o errtrace -set -o nounset -set -o pipefail +set \ + -o errexit \ + -o errtrace \ + -o nounset \ + -o pipefail ## Runtime Dependencies Checking declare\